Description chris.m.weimer 2017-02-15 03:47:53 UTC
Description of problem:
Opened Thunar. Opened external drive. Opened folder. Opened subfolder containing 440 files. Thunar quit.

Version-Release number of selected component:
Thunar-1.6.10-6.fc25

Additional info:
reporter:       libreport-2.8.0
backtrace_rating: 4
cmdline:        Thunar --daemon
crash_function: exo_icon_view_get_item_at_coords
executable:     /usr/bin/thunar
global_pid:     1335
kernel:         4.9.8-201.fc25.x86_64
pkg_fingerprint: 4089 D8F2 FDB1 9C98
pkg_vendor:     Fedora Project
runlevel:       N 5
type:           CCpp
uid:            1000

Truncated backtrace:
Thread no. 1 (8 frames)
 #0 exo_icon_view_get_item_at_coords at exo-icon-view.c:3806
 #1 exo_icon_view_motion_notify_event at exo-icon-view.c:1927
 #2 _gtk_marshal_BOOLEAN__BOXED at gtkmarshalers.c:86
 #7 gtk_widget_event_internal at gtkwidget.c:5017
 #8 gtk_widget_event at gtkwidget.c:4814
 #9 gtk_propagate_event at gtkmain.c:2501
 #10 gtk_main_do_event at gtkmain.c:1696
 #16 gtk_main at gtkmain.c:1268
